Largely relating to the collegiate phase, a moderately sized finds assemblage was recovered during the recent investigations and which comprises metalwork, pottery, glass, clay tobacco pipe, worked bone, worked stone, ceramic building materials and moulded stone); the site’s economic data (i.e. animal bone) is presented upon thereafter.

1 piece is Samian, 3 are 18th or 19th century. Samian sherd is 9g with rouletted decoration. Identified by K.Anderson, this is a fragment of a Central Gaulish 18R dish (1st-2nd century AD).
